The NoMad luxury condos at 212 Fifth Avenue have a new crown jewel: a fully furnished penthouse. The Madison Equities-developed Crown Penthouse, which spans 10,000 square feet and has two levels of terraces encompassing 5,730 square feet, has been outfitted with pieces from the Atelier Furniture Collection, a custom collaboration between the developer and the furniture company Luxury Living with art by Axiom Fine Art. “The Atelier Furniture collection represents a unique partnership for a truly unique residence,” says Madison Equities CEO Robert Gladstone. Design Studio 15’s Shanna Bender has also added a collection of furniture, rugs, and lighting to the space, while its walls includes pieces by Robert Rauschenberg and Carroll Dunham, the father of actress Lena Dunham.
